This cheesy delicious naan with just the perfect amount of heat from the chillies should definitely be on your menu.CHILLI CHEESE NAANIngredients2-3 green chillies2-3 fresh red chillies150 grams Mozzarella cheese block150 grams processed cheese block2½ cups refined flour (maida) + for dusting½ tsp baking powderSalt to taste½ tsp sugar1½ tbsps yogurt ½ cup milk1 tbsp butter, room temperature2 tbsps chopped fresh coriander leavesSliced fresh red chillies for garnishSliced green chillies for garnishTomato ketchup to serveGreen chutney to serveSalad to serveMethod1. Sift refined flour in a large bowl, add baking powder, salt and sugar and mix well. Add yogurt and mix, pour milk and knead well.2. Add ¾ cup water and knead to a soft dough, cover with a damp muslin cloth for 10-15 minutes. 3. Finely chop green chillies and red chillies. Set aside.4. Grate Mozzarella cheese and processed cheese in a bowl. Put the chopped chillies and mix. Add butter and coriander leaves and mix.5. Dust a worktop with flour and divide the dough into equal portions and shape each portion in a ball. Spread each dough ball into an oblong shape.6. Preheat the oven at 180˚C. 7. Heat a kadai, apply water on one side of the naans and place them on the sides of the kadai with the water side facing down.Carefully flip the kadai upside down and place it on medium heat and cook for 1-2 minutes. Carefully flip the kadai again and remove the naans and place them on a worktop.8. Spread a portion of the cheese mixture on each naan and place them on a baking tray. Bake for 5-6 minutes. 9. Arrange chilli cheese naans on a serving plate and garnish with sliced fresh red chillies and green chillies.
